The real QC problem with craft fair grocery totes
Canvas grocery totes used at craft fairs are handled differently from normal promotional bags. They are opened and folded at the booth, stuffed with jars, ceramics, candles, books, soap boxes, apparel, or produce, and often carried for several hours. A tote that looks acceptable on a quote sheet can fail when the handle stitching, bottom seam, or print curing is not controlled. For procurement teams and brand buyers, the quality inspection checklist should therefore focus on use conditions, not only appearance.
The main buying problem is that many suppliers quote a canvas tote by size, fabric ounce, and print color only. That is not enough for a grocery-style tote intended for resale, gift-with-purchase, or market shopping. The RFQ should turn the intended use into measurable acceptance criteria: fabric GSM, load expectation, handle reinforcement, print durability, dimension tolerance, carton packing, and final inspection method. Once these are written clearly, supplier quotes become easier to compare and production mistakes are easier to prevent.
- Use case: grocery carry, booth merchandise, retail packaging, or paid reusable bag.
- Stress points: handle attachment, top hem, bottom seam, side gusset, and printed panel.
- Commercial risk: event deadline leaves little time for sorting, repairing, or replacing defective bags.
Start with the tote construction before choosing artwork
For craft fair programs, the bag construction determines whether the tote feels like a cheap giveaway or a practical shopping bag. A flat canvas tote is cost-effective and ships efficiently, but it does not stand open and it loses shape when filled with bulky items. A gusseted or boxed-bottom grocery tote costs more because it uses more fabric and sewing time, yet it gives better shelf presence and makes packing jars, candles, baked goods, and boxed products easier.
Buyers should define the finished size with more detail than a simple width by height measurement. A proper specification includes body width, body height, side gusset, bottom gusset, handle width, handle drop, top hem width, seam allowance, and whether the bottom has a single seam or boxed corner construction. The inspection team then measures against these points instead of debating whether the bag is close enough after production.
- Common light market tote: about 35-38 cm wide by 38-42 cm high with no gusset.
- Practical grocery tote: about 38-42 cm wide by 35-40 cm high with 8-12 cm gusset.
- Comfortable shoulder handle drop: usually 25-30 cm, depending on market preference.
- Tighter tolerance is possible, but wider gusset and heavier canvas need realistic sewing tolerance.
Fabric weight and GSM: what buyers should inspect
Canvas weight is often described in ounces, but factories and inspection teams should also work with GSM. For reusable canvas grocery totes, 10 oz to 12 oz canvas, roughly 280-340 GSM depending on weave and finishing, is a common practical range. Lighter 8 oz canvas may be acceptable for low-cost event giveaways, but it can feel soft and less supportive when used for groceries or craft purchases. Heavier 14 oz canvas gives a premium feel but increases material cost, freight weight, sewing difficulty, and print absorption challenges.
Do not judge fabric only by the quoted ounce. Ounce descriptions vary by market and can be misunderstood between finished and unfinished fabric. Natural cotton canvas also contains small seed flecks and shade variation. If the brand needs a cleaner retail look, specify bleached canvas, dyed canvas, or a tighter weave. If a rustic craft market look is acceptable, natural canvas can be cost-effective, but the buyer should still set limits for stains, oil marks, mildew odor, large slubs, and visible weaving defects.
- Request fabric GSM on the approval sample and bulk inspection report.
- Keep the approved fabric swatch signed or sealed for comparison during final inspection.
- Specify shrinkage concern if the tote may be washed by end users.
- For dyed canvas, include colorfastness expectation and acceptable shade variation.
Print method choices that affect inspection results
Screen printing is usually the best starting point for canvas grocery totes with solid logos, one to three colors, and strong booth visibility. It is economical in bulk and durable when ink is properly cured. However, large solid ink areas on rough canvas can show pinholes, uneven coverage, or fabric texture. Fine lines and small reversed text may fill in. These issues should be tested on actual fabric before the buyer approves mass production.
Heat transfer can handle more complex artwork, gradients, or many colors, but the hand feel may be less natural and edge durability must be checked. Embroidery can be attractive for a premium small logo, yet it is not ideal for large grocery tote graphics because it adds weight, can pucker the fabric, and costs more. Digital printing may work for small orders or complex designs, but buyers should confirm wash resistance, color brightness on natural canvas, and production consistency.
- For screen print: inspect ink curing, registration, edge sharpness, and rubbing resistance.
- For heat transfer: inspect adhesion at corners, cracking after folding, and color consistency.
- For embroidery: inspect backing, puckering, thread trimming, and needle holes.
- For multiple artwork versions: control print position with a template, not only operator judgment.
MOQ logic for craft fair assortments
Craft fair orders often include several designs for different makers, seasonal events, or regional distributors. The lowest apparent unit price usually assumes one size, one fabric color, one construction, and one print design. When the order is split into many small artwork quantities, the factory may need extra screens, more setup time, more line clearance, more packing separation, and more inspection records. That is why a simple total quantity does not always qualify for the lowest bulk price.
A better approach is to consolidate the base tote specification and vary only the print when possible. For example, use the same 12 oz natural canvas body, same handle, same carton packing, and several screen print designs. The supplier can then quote the base production more efficiently while breaking out print setup and artwork changeover charges. Procurement teams should compare both the total landed cost and the operational risk of managing many small design splits.
- Request MOQ per fabric color, per size, per construction, and per artwork.
- Separate tooling or screen charges from the unit price for transparent comparison.
- Use a packing matrix if multiple designs ship in the same container or purchase order.
- Avoid mixing too many handle colors unless the brand value justifies the extra sorting risk.
Sample approval should simulate bulk production
The pre-production sample is not a decoration sample only. It is the buyer's control standard for fabric, sewing, print, dimensions, and packing. A sample made from random stock canvas is useful for early discussion, but it should not be the final approval if the bulk fabric will be different. For serious craft fair retail programs, the approved sample should use bulk fabric or fabric from the same approved lot, actual handle material, final stitch construction, final print method, and final label placement.
The sample review should be documented with measurements and photos. Mark the print position from bag edges, record handle drop, measure the gusset, and note the print color reference under consistent lighting. If the buyer approves a sample with comments, those comments must be converted into revised specs before production starts. Vague notes such as 'make print better' or 'handle stronger' are not enough for factory floor control.
- Keep one approved sample with the buyer and one sealed sample with the factory.
- Approve artwork size in centimeters or millimeters, not only by visual proportion.
- Record Pantone or color reference, while accepting that natural canvas affects perceived color.
- Confirm the sample packing fold if crease marks across the print are not acceptable.
Inspection thresholds for sewing, load, and appearance
A useful quality inspection checklist separates major defects from minor defects. Major defects include open seams, broken handle stitching, wrong fabric weight, wrong print design, severe stains, mildew smell, incorrect carton quantity, and print that flakes or transfers heavily. Minor defects may include small loose threads, slight natural cotton flecks, minor shade variation within tolerance, or small stitch irregularities that do not affect function or retail appearance.
For grocery totes, functional testing is more important than a purely cosmetic inspection. Random samples should be loaded to the intended carrying weight and held or lightly lifted for a defined time. The exact test depends on the buyer's product, but the target should be realistic. A tote used for jars and books requires stronger handles than a tote used for greeting cards and soft goods. The inspection standard should be written before production, so the factory can design toward it.
- Dimension tolerance: commonly plus or minus 1 cm for body size, unless a tighter retail standard is agreed.
- Handle drop tolerance: commonly plus or minus 1.5 cm, because sewing and fabric stretch can vary.
- Stitch density: define stitches per inch or centimeter where strength and appearance matter.
- Load test: use a consistent weight, duration, and failure definition for handle and bottom seam.
- Print test: dry rub, tape pull if suitable, folding check, and visual comparison to approved sample.
Packing choices that prevent event-day problems
Packing is often treated as an afterthought, but craft fair buyers feel packing mistakes immediately. If all designs are mixed loosely, booth staff waste time sorting. If bags are folded across a heavy ink area, the print may crease. If cartons are over-compressed, the totes arrive with hard wrinkles. If the carton count is not consistent, distributors cannot allocate stock quickly across event locations.
The packing plan should match how the bags will be used. Inner bundles of 10, 20, or 25 pieces can speed up counting and booth replenishment. Individual polybags may protect retail items but add cost, plastic waste, and unpacking labor. For sea freight, moisture control is important because cotton canvas can absorb humidity. Cartons should be strong enough for export handling and marked with design code, quantity, purchase order, carton number, and gross and net weight.
- Define pieces per inner bundle and pieces per master carton.
- Avoid folding the printed panel sharply unless approved in the sample.
- Use design codes on carton marks for multi-artwork orders.
- Request carton dimensions, gross weight, net weight, and CBM for landed-cost planning.
- Consider desiccants or moisture barrier when shipping in humid season or long sea transit.
Lead time risks before craft fair season
The calendar risk is usually larger than the factory sewing time. Buyers may spend days approving artwork, then request a sample revision, then lose another week on freight or internal review. If fabric is stock, production can move faster. If fabric must be dyed, washed, or specially woven, the schedule becomes more sensitive. Printing can also become a bottleneck when several designs require screen setup, color matching, and drying time.
A practical schedule includes sample development, sample freight, sample review, bulk material preparation, cutting, printing, sewing, trimming, inspection, packing, export booking, and domestic delivery. If the totes are needed for a fixed craft fair date, the purchase order should include an inspection window and a corrective action buffer. Rushing final inspection is a common reason buyers discover carton shortages, print defects, or wrong assortments too late.
- Sample time example: 7-12 days after artwork and specification confirmation.
- Bulk production example: 20-35 days after deposit and sample approval, depending on quantity and complexity.
- Inspection buffer: keep several days for reporting, sorting, rework, or re-inspection.
- Freight buffer: allow extra time around holidays, port congestion, and peak retail seasons.
Quote data that makes supplier comparison fair
A low unit price is not useful if the quote excludes setup charges, uses lighter fabric, assumes flat packing that increases creasing, or omits final inspection. Procurement teams should build a quote comparison sheet that captures the same data from each supplier. At minimum, compare fabric GSM, size, gusset, handle construction, print method, number of print colors, MOQ, sample cost, production lead time, packing method, carton size, CBM, payment terms, and what is included in the price.
Landed cost should include more than factory price. Heavier canvas increases carton weight, but bulky packing can increase freight volume. Individual polybags add material and labor. Multiple artwork splits increase setup charges and inspection time. A supplier that provides clear carton data, realistic lead time, and detailed QC standards may be commercially safer than a supplier offering a slightly lower unit price with vague specifications.
- Compare EXW, FOB, and delivered terms separately to avoid mixing cost responsibilities.
- Request unit weight per bag and carton CBM to estimate freight impact.
- Break out sample, screen, artwork, label, barcode, and packing charges.
- Require the supplier to state assumptions behind the quote, especially fabric stock and MOQ.
- Do not accept 'same as picture' as a production specification.
Specification comparison for buyers
| Spec decision | Recommended option | When it fits | Buyer risk to check |
|---|---|---|---|
| Fabric weight for grocery use | 10 oz to 12 oz canvas, roughly 280-340 GSM depending on weave and finishing | Reusable produce, packaged food, craft items, books, candles, soaps, and moderate retail loads | Low GSM may pass visually but feel weak; compare actual GSM, hand feel, shrinkage, and load test instead of relying only on ounce description |
| Bag construction | Flat tote for lowest cost; boxed bottom or gusseted bottom for grocery display and higher load capacity | Flat totes suit giveaways and light merchandise; boxed bottoms suit craft fair shopping and retail resale | Poor bottom seam alignment causes twisting when filled; inspect symmetry, corner stitching, and bag standing shape |
| Handle specification | Self-fabric canvas handles or heavy cotton webbing, 2.5-3.8 cm wide, reinforced with cross-stitch or box-X stitching | Shoulder carry, market shopping, and repeated use where comfort and strength matter | Thin handles cut into the shoulder; weak bar tacks or skipped stitches fail before the fabric fails |
| Print method | Screen print for solid logos; heat transfer for complex artwork; embroidery only for small premium branding | Craft fair brands usually need durable one to three color logos with clear booth visibility | Ink bleeding, poor curing, and color shift on natural canvas; require print test after rubbing, folding, and light wash simulation |
| Sample approval type | Pre-production sample in bulk fabric, actual print method, actual handle and seam construction | Needed when totes are sold at craft fairs or used as paid merchandise, not just free packaging | Prototype made from available fabric can mislead buyers on color, stiffness, shrinkage, and print absorption |
| Inspection level | AQL-based final inspection plus functional checks: GSM, dimensions, handle pull, seam strength, print adhesion, carton count | Bulk orders for distributors, retail buyers, and brand owners who cannot rework goods before event dates | Visual-only inspection misses weak handles, under-cured ink, uneven carton quantities, and wrong inner packing |
| Packing format | Flat packed in export cartons with moisture barrier if needed; inner bundles of 10-25 pieces for event handling | Craft fair teams need easy booth replenishment and quick count verification | Over-compressed cartons crease print areas; loose packing increases freight volume and dirty bag risk |
| MOQ and order split | One base fabric with multiple print versions when possible; consolidate size and construction to keep unit cost stable | Distributors serving several craft fair brands or retail buyers testing multiple designs | Too many small artwork splits increase screen setup, color matching risk, and packing errors |
| Lead time planning | Sample 7-12 days, production commonly 20-35 days after approval, plus inspection and freight buffer | Seasonal craft fair launches, holiday markets, and retailer replenishment windows | Late artwork approval, delayed fabric dyeing, or failed print tests can consume the full schedule buffer |
Buyer checklist before sampling
- Define bag size with width, height, side gusset, bottom gusset, handle length, and measurement tolerance before requesting quotes.
- Specify canvas weight by oz and GSM, and request actual fabric swatch or lab-measured GSM on the approval sample.
- State whether the tote must stand when filled, carry bottles or books, fit folded apparel, or serve mainly as booth packaging.
- Require handle reinforcement details: stitching pattern, thread color, stitch density, and minimum pull-test target.
- Provide final artwork in vector format with Pantone or standard color references and a marked printable area.
- Approve a pre-production sample made with bulk fabric, final print method, final handle construction, and final packing method.
- Set acceptance tolerances for dimensions, print position, color deviation, fabric stains, loose threads, and carton shortage.
- Decide if natural cotton flecks are acceptable; for natural canvas, small seed specks are normal unless a bleached or dyed finish is ordered.
- Require carton marks, inner bundle quantity, polybag policy, moisture control, and barcode or retail labeling requirements in the purchase order.
- Reserve time for final inspection, corrective action, and re-inspection before the event delivery deadline.
Factory quote questions to send
- What is the quoted canvas weight in both oz and GSM, and is the GSM measured before or after washing or finishing?
- Is the fabric stock fabric, greige fabric to be dyed, or woven to order, and what is the current availability for the required quantity?
- What handle material, width, length, and reinforcement stitching are included in the quoted price?
- Which print method is recommended for this artwork on canvas, and what limits apply to fine lines, gradients, large ink coverage, or metallic colors?
- Are screen setup charges, sample charges, color matching charges, mold or plate charges, and inland freight included or separate?
- What is the MOQ per size, per fabric color, and per print design, and what happens to the unit price if artwork is split across several craft fair designs?
- Can the pre-production sample be made using bulk fabric and final print, and how many days are needed after artwork approval?
- What quality standard will be used for final inspection, including AQL level, major defects, minor defects, and functional tests?
- What carton size, gross weight, net weight, pieces per carton, and estimated CBM will be used for freight calculation?
- What is the production lead time after deposit and sample approval, and what schedule risk exists for fabric, printing, sewing, or packing?
Quality-control points to confirm
- Fabric GSM should match the approved sample within the agreed tolerance, commonly plus or minus 5 percent unless otherwise specified.
- Finished tote dimensions should stay within the written tolerance, commonly plus or minus 1 cm for body width and height and plus or minus 1.5 cm for handle drop.
- Handle attachment must show consistent reinforcement, no skipped stitches, no broken threads, and no loose handle ends inside the seam.
- Seams should be straight, secure, and free from holes, puckering, raw edges, and open stitches at stress points.
- Print position should match the approved proof and sample, with acceptable registration and no obvious tilt on the front panel.
- Ink or transfer must resist dry rubbing and light folding without flaking, cracking, or heavy color transfer.
- Natural canvas surface should be free from oil marks, large stains, mildew odor, needle rust marks, and unacceptable dirt.
- Carton quantity, inner bundle count, barcode labels, shipping marks, and assortment ratio must match the packing list.
- Moisture condition should be controlled before carton sealing, especially for sea freight or humid-season production.
- Random load testing should verify that the tote can carry the intended grocery or retail weight without handle or seam failure.
